Axi Overview for Hong Kong

Axi, founded in 2007 and headquartered in Australia, has grown into a globally recognized forex and CFD broker serving over 100,000 clients worldwide. For Hong Kong traders, Axi offers a solid trading environment with tight spreads, fast execution, and the industry-standard MetaTrader platforms. The broker’s zero minimum deposit is particularly attractive for retail traders in Hong Kong who want to start small. While Axi is not directly regulated by the Hong Kong SFC, its oversight by top-tier regulators like the FCA and ASIC provides a strong layer of security. The broker supports local payment methods including Bank Transfer, Skrill, and USDT, though it lacks popular local options like FPS or Alipay. With a focus on forex, gold, and indices, Axi caters well to the typical Hong Kong trader’s interests. The Islamic account option also makes it inclusive for the city’s Muslim community. Overall, Axi is a trustworthy broker for Hong Kong traders seeking a straightforward, low-cost trading experience.

Islamic Account — Hong Kong Muslim Traders

Axi provides a genuine Islamic (swap-free) account for Hong Kong Muslim traders, ensuring no overnight interest is charged or credited on positions held beyond the trading day. This complies with Sharia law, which prohibits riba (interest). The account is available on both Standard and Pro accounts. There are no hidden fees, but positions held for very long periods (e.g., over 10 days) may incur a small administrative fee. To apply, Hong Kong traders simply need to select the Islamic account option during registration or contact customer support after account opening. The process is straightforward, and the account is fully functional for forex, gold, and indices trading.

Common Mistakes Hong Kong Traders Make with Axi

  • Mistake: Hong Kong traders often assume Axi accepts local payment methods like FPS or Alipay, but it does not. Always check the deposit page before signing up.
  • Mistake: Some traders choose the Standard account for lower spreads, but the Pro account with commission is actually cheaper for active trading. Compare costs based on your trading volume.
  • Mistake: Not verifying the regulatory entity. Hong Kong traders should ensure they are trading with the ASIC or FCA entity for maximum protection, not the offshore FSC entity.
